In one meme, this basically points out every logical flaw in the Harry Potter universe. But we still love Snape. Harry Potter Logic Fail is a post from: The Inquisitr
Harry Potter Logic Fail is a post from: The Inquisitr
Harry Potter Logic Fail is a post from: The Inquisitr